For the 2026 school year, there is 1 public middle school serving 313 students in the neighborhood of Eden Green, Chicago, IL.
The top-ranked public middle school in Eden Green is Mollison Elementary School. Overall testing rank is based on a school's combined math and reading proficiency test score ranking.
The neighborhood of Eden Green, Chicago, IL public middle school have an average math proficiency score of 7% (versus the Illinois public middle school average of 24%), and reading proficiency score of 8% (versus the 29%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 100% of the student body (majority Black), which is more than the Illinois public middle school average of 61% (majority Hispanic).
